What is an assistant intern project manager?

An Assistant Intern Project Manager is an entry-level role that supports project managers in planning, coordinating, and executing projects within an organization. This position is typically filled by students or recent graduates seeking practical experience in project management. Responsibilities may include tracking project progress, scheduling meetings, preparing reports, and communicating with team members. The role provides valuable exposure to project management processes, tools, and best practices, serving as a stepping stone to more senior project management positions.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an assistant intern project manager?

To thrive as an Assistant Intern Project Manager, you need strong organizational abilities, time management, and basic project management knowledge, often supported by a relevant degree or coursework. Familiarity with project management software like Microsoft Project or Trello and pro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ite are commonly required. Excellent communication, teamwork, and adaptability help you efficiently support project leaders and collaborate with diverse stakeholders. These skills and qualities are vital for ensuring project tasks are completed on time and for supporting successful project outcomes.

What are the typical responsibilities of an assistant intern project manager?

As an Assistant Intern Project Manager, you'll typically be responsible for supporting senior project managers by tracking project progress, coordinating schedules, preparing status reports, and facilitating communication between team members. You'll often assist with organizing meetings, documenting action items, and ensuring that tasks are completed on time. This role provides valuable exposure to project management methodologies and tools, and your proactive efforts help keep the project on track and stakeholders informed. The position is a great opportunity to learn about project lifecycles and to build foundational skills for future advancement in project management.

Job description

Overview

Reports To: Project Manager, Senior Project Manager or Regional Director  

 

FLSA Status: Exempt

Pay Range: $65,000 - $80,000

SUMMARY OF POSITION:

The Assistant Project Manager’s responsibilities will include but may not be limited to: Assist with the development and execution of project plans & schedules to execute scope safely, efficiently, and cost effectively; Monitor project performance (cost, schedule, scope changes, safety, and quality); Identify resource requirements such as manpower and equipment; Ensure all work is planned, including outages, permits, etc. Other duties as required to accomplish the objectives of the position.


Responsibilities

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:

  • Maintain project databases, working files, field binders, field tickets, etc.
  • Preparation and generation of routine reports and correspondence; some involvement in preparing more complex reports.
  • Provides guidance to field personnel in support of work execution.
  • May assist in preparation of proposals, change orders and the estimation process. May calculate and manage smaller scale projects, which would include scheduling, ordering material, billing, etc.
  • Contacts vendors, and researches literature and regulatory requirements.
  • May include pricing change orders.
  • On larger scale projects, the Assistant Project Manager must be capable of stepping in at any point and help with any
  • number of tasks.
  • May assist in the estimating process.
  • Other duties as assigned to support the Project Manager

Qualifications

DESIRED M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:

Requires effective oral and written communication skills, excellent interpersonal skills and strong computer literacy. Good problem-solving skills and the ability to multi-task are essential. Must be a self-starter and have the ability to organize and prioritize work.

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Construction Management, Engineering, or equivalent combination of related education and experience.
  • Knowledge of advanced functions of Word, Excel, Outlook, MS Project, Power Point, and Internet Explorer.
  • Ability to read and understand civil, architectural, structural, mechanical plans and specifications as they relate to electrical and/or other utility work.
  • Effective analytical and problem-solving skills with great ability to prioritize workload and meet deadlines.
  • Exceptional interpersonal communication, presentation, and writing skills.
  • Strong attention to detail required executing tasks.
  • Ability to multi-task, prioritize and possess strong time-management skills.
  • Well organized, team player, professional and energetic.
